According to the 2007 census, the population of California was estimated to be 36.5 million and the gross state product by the same year was about $1.812 trillion, the largest in the United States. In terms of jobs, the five largest sectors in California are trade, transportation, government, professional and business services, education and health services, and leisure and hospitality. Some of the major employers who also have their headquarters here are 20th Century Fox Film Corp, Accelrys, Adobe Systems Inc., Allergan Inc., American Honda Motor Co., Inc., The Charles Schwab Corp, Cisco Systems Inc., eBay Inc., Google Inc., Intel Corp and Metro-Goldwyn-Mayer Inc. The major financial institutions here are Wells Fargo, State Farm Mutual Auto Insurance, Rmg Capital Corp, Bank of America, Citibank and Pacific Capital Bancorp. The average home value and the average rent are $445,662 and $1,327. The average annual income is $53,628.
